Features

  • SPECIFICATIONFeatures 6 GPM water flow, the fast speed at which the water gets released. Pressure switch is set to 70PSI. Recommend use 25-30 amps fuse. Self-priming height up to 10ft, horizontal self-primingup to 155ft. Cut-in pressure is 25-30psi (general home) / 30-40psi (large RV), Cut-off pressure is 70psi,Bypass pressure is 85-90psi.
  • APPLICATIONReplacement pump, suit for most RV. The pump itself 1/2 NPT" pipe thread [ 0.82 inch(20.95 mm)] and is equipped with 2x1/2" Barbed Hose Adaptors, can be used for RV, Yacht, Garden, Camper.
  • LOW NOISE DESIGNBuilt with NSK double ball bearings, combineunique One-piece 4 Chambers Diaphragm Design, ensuring high flow and low noise running.
  • AUTO STOP&STARTBuilt-in pressure switch, the failure-free control provides an automatic stop and start saves you from having to turn the pump on and off each time use it.

  • Nice pump... bad documentation/quality control
I decided to bench-test it before installing it permanently. Coupe of buckets, some hoses and a pressure tank with a pressure gauge. It's REALLY nice and quiet, as long as there are no leaks in the suction. Mine had an air leak in the filter/strainer. I was able to stop the after a couple of tries. I do like how quiet it ran after that, so I hope I can make it work. The instructions are very poorly written. There is a pressure cutoff screw to adjust the pressure switch, and it seems to work ok... kind of (I was trying to set mine on 58 psi), and had some limited success, but the shutoff would only happen after a lot of pump chatter as the set point pressure was reached. The instructions seem to conflate this switch with the bypass screw (which must adjust a pop-off valve of some sort... no mention of how that is supposed to work, other than "The pressure gauge pointe jitter (sic) instantaneous data is shutoff-by-pass pressure". I've written and read a lot of technical stuff, but am not sure what that is supposed to mean. As to the bypass screw: Mine was threaded in at an angle (it's a stainless steel allen set screw about 3/4", takes a 5/16" allen wrench, not the 7/16 wrench the instructions describe), and did not seem to reliably adjust much of anything. Instructions say to remove it completely and screw it in 10 to 11.5 turns clockwise. The pump chatters as it reaches the setpoint pressure (58 psig in my case). What I wanted was the bypass to kick-in at about 65 psi (ie; never unless the cutoff pressure switch fails). Coudn't do it. I would presume this can be done by setting the pressure cutoff switch to a higher pressure than desired, adjusting the bypass to open at that pressure, then back off the pressure cutoff switch to the desired pressure. None of this is obvious from the instructions (they just say "unscrew it completely, then screw it in about 10 1/2 turns) Nothing about how it works. or how to set it dynamically. OK, maybe I am missing something, but since I am a pretty handy guy, I figured that with a little advice from Customer Service, I could make this work, maybe even fix whatever seems to be wrong with this pump. Called Customer Service at 11:00am this morning. Guess what I got? "Customer Service is not available at this time. Please leave a message at the tone". So I did. Never heard back. If I don't hear back before I get a replacement pump in two days, I am going to send this thing back. I will update later either way. Update two days later. Was never able to get in contact with customer service. I have a time constraint, so I did something I shouldn’t have had to do: I McGivered the bypass valve by removing its cover and shimming the screw to ensure that the bypass pressure would exceed the set point pressure. It worked. Pump ran smoothly and quietly during the bench test, so I went ahead and installed it. ... show more

  • A work around for
Very good quality pump. The preset pressure of 70psi is a bit high for my RV. And did not want to stop. My experience in the past is these types of built in pump pressure switches have issues over time with hard water scale or particles. So i did not make any adjustment on the pump. What i did install was a Square D FSG2J24CP 40 To 60 PSI Water Pump Pressure Switch (Amazon ) . These simple switches have a track record of reliability for years. I installed the switch on the outlet side with a pex T fitting. I also installed a pressure gauge to make any pressure switch adjustment easy if required. None was required. I now have a system that is superior to the original water pump system that came with this RV. ... show more
